Purpose:

Join our innovative In Silico Discovery (ISD) team at J&J as we advance computational design models that support critical biologics portfolio this role you will help develop and evaluate benchmarking workflows for in silico design models and build visualization tools that communicate model performance and design insights across projects. You will work closely with scientists model developers and program teams to generate actionable analytics that drive better decisionmaking.

You will be responsible:

  • Collaborate with scientists and engineers to understand benchmarking needs for antibody design.
  • Develop data pipelines to extract and organize information from internal databases.
  • Perform comparative analytics to evaluate platform performance and experimental results.
  • Design and implement interactive visual dashboards to communicate key metrics and findings.
  • Present progress and insights to the team contributing to platform improvement.
